Answer:
[tex] {64m}^{9} {n}^{3} [/tex]
Step-by-step explanation:
Forst thing to do in this is to write it out, it makes more sense of the problem.
[tex]( \frac{ {4m}^{5} {n}^{2} }{ {m}^{2}n } ) \times ( \frac{ {4m}^{5} {n}^{2} }{ {m}^{2}n } ) \times( \frac{ {4m}^{5} {n}^{2} }{ {m}^{2}n } )[/tex]
Now we can solve for the equation, it takes time.
[tex] (\frac{ {16m}^{10} {n}^{4}}{ {m}^{4} {n}^{2} } ) \times ( \frac{ {4m}^{5} {n}^{2} }{ {m}^{2} n} ) \\ \frac{ {64m}^{15} {n}^{6} }{ {m}^{6} {n}^{3} } \\ {64m}^{9} {n}^{3} [/tex]
